Understanding Listeria: What Foods Does It Grow On?

Listeria monocytogenes, commonly referred to as listeria, is a type of bacteria that can cause a serious infection known as listeriosis. This bacterium is particularly concerning because it can thrive in a variety of food products, posing a risk to human health, especially among vulnerable populations such as pregnant women, newborns, the elderly, and individuals with weakened immune systems. In this comprehensive article, we will explore the foods that are most susceptible to listeria growth, the conditions that promote its survival, and effective prevention strategies.

What is Listeria and Why is it Dangerous?

Listeria monocytogenes is a foodborne pathogen that can lead to severe illness when ingested. The infection can manifest as flu-like symptoms, but it can lead to more severe complications, including meningitis and septicemia. Pregnant women are particularly at risk, as listeriosis can result in miscarriage, premature labor, or severe illness in newborns.

The ability of listeria to grow at refrigeration temperatures sets it apart from many other pathogens. While most bacteria tend to thrive in warm, moist environments, listeria can survive and even reproduce in cold, damp conditions.

Foods That Are Commonly Associated with Listeria Growth

Understanding which foods are prone to listeria contamination is essential for prevention. The following categories represent the primary foods where listeria may grow:

Dairy Products

Soft cheeses and unpasteurized dairy products are high-risk foods for listeria contamination. Cheeses such as feta, Brie, and Camembert can harbor listeria if they are made from unpasteurized milk. Even pasteurized products can become contaminated if handled improperly.

Meats and Poultry

Processed meats, including hot dogs, deli meats, and smoked seafood, are notorious for listeria contamination. If these foods are stored improperly or not cooked thoroughly, they may harbor listeria. Additionally, ready-to-eat meals that contain processed meats can also pose a risk.

Fruits and Vegetables

Certain fruits and vegetables can serve as carriers for listeria, particularly those that are not cooked before consumption. Examples include:

  • Cantaloupe
  • Spinach

These products can become contaminated during growing, harvesting, or processing. Contamination can occur from soil or from contact with infected water.

Seafood

Certain types of seafood, especially smoked fish, can pose risks due to potential listeria contamination. Although seafood is often cooked before eating, smoked or ready-to-eat varieties may remain a concern.

Ready-to-Eat Foods

Any ready-to-eat meals or snacks that include previously processed ingredients can pose risks. This includes pre-made salads, sandwiches, and refrigerated entrees that contain meat, cheese, or dairy products.

Ecology of Listeria: Conditions for Growth

One of the reasons listeria is such a threat in food is its remarkable ability to thrive under unfavorable conditions. Here are some significant factors influencing its growth:

Temperature

Listeria is unique in its ability to grow at refrigeration temperatures (<4°C or 39°F). This allows it to thrive in refrigerated foods that other bacteria would not survive in. However, listeria grows best at temperatures between 30°C and 37°C (86°F to 98.6°F).

Moisture Content

Like all bacteria, listeria requires moisture to grow. Foods with high water activity are particularly susceptible. This includes various dairy items, meats, and some fruits and vegetables.

pH Levels

Listeria can grow across a wide range of pH levels, but it prefers slightly acidic to neutral conditions (pH 4.4 to 9.6). Foods that fall within this range are particularly at risk.

Nutrient Availability

Listeria can thrive in low-nutrient environments, which is why it is often found in processed foods that may contain additives that bacteria can utilize for growth.

Prevention Techniques

Preventive measures involve careful food handling, cooking, refrigeration, and storage practices. Here are some key strategies to reduce the risk of listeria contamination:

Proper Cooking

Cooking foods to the recommended temperatures kills listeria bacteria effectively. Hot dogs and deli meats should be heated until steaming hot before consumption.

Good Hygiene Practices

Maintaining good hygiene is crucial. Washing hands, surfaces, and utensils thoroughly before and after handling food can significantly reduce the risk of listeria contamination.

Safe Storage Practices

Refrigerate leftovers promptly and store foods at safe temperatures. Ensure that your fridge is set to below 4°C (39°F) to slow down listeria growth.

Avoiding Cross-Contamination

When preparing food, it is essential to keep raw meats and other foods separate. Use separate cutting boards and utensils for raw and ready-to-eat foods to prevent cross-contamination.

Does cooking eliminate Listeria from food?

Yes, cooking food to the appropriate internal temperature can effectively eliminate Listeria bacteria. The Centers for Disease Control and Prevention (CDC) recommends cooking meats, including poultry, to an internal temperature of at least 165°F (74°C). This ensures that any harmful bacteria present, including Listeria, are killed during preparation.

However, it’s worth noting that once food is cooked, it can become re-contaminated if proper food handling practices are not followed. Handling cooked foods with clean utensils, serving them promptly, and storing leftovers correctly are all essential steps to prevent any future contamination.

Can Listeria grow in frozen foods?

Listeria cannot grow in freezing temperatures, meaning that frozen foods are generally safe from contamination while stored in the freezer. However, once these foods are thawed, especially if they are thawed at room temperature, there is a potential for Listeria growth if they are not properly handled or cooked.

It’s important for consumers to note that while freezing can limit bacterial growth, it does not kill Listeria. Therefore, once thawed, it is crucial to cook the food thoroughly and consume it promptly or store it at safe temperatures to avoid any growth of bacteria.

What are the symptoms of listeriosis?

The symptoms of listeriosis can vary widely but typically include fever, muscle aches, and gastrointestinal symptoms like nausea or diarrhea. These symptoms can manifest anywhere from a few days to a few weeks after consuming contaminated food. In some cases, infections can lead to more severe outcomes, such as meningitis or bloodstream infections.

For pregnant women, the symptoms may be milder yet can have serious implications for the unborn child. It’s crucial to seek medical attention if you suspect listeriosis, especially if you belong to a high-risk group. Proper diagnosis and treatment can significantly improve outcomes and prevent complications.

Are there specific groups of people more at risk for Listeria infection?

Yes, certain groups of people are at a higher risk of contracting listeriosis. These include pregnant women, newborns, older adults, and individuals with weakened immune systems due to conditions like HIV/AIDS, cancer, or diabetes. In pregnant women, Listeria can lead to severe health issues for both the mother and her unborn child, including miscarriage, preterm labor, or severe illness in the newborn.

The elderly and individuals with compromised immune systems face an increased risk due to their generally weaker immune responses. It is essential for these populations to be aware of food safety practices and to avoid high-risk foods to minimize their chances of exposure to Listeria.

What should I do if I suspect I have listeriosis?

If you suspect you have listeriosis, it is crucial to seek medical attention as soon as possible. A healthcare provider may perform diagnostic tests to identify the infection and determine the best course of treatment. Early detection is essential, as listeriosis can lead to severe complications, particularly in high-risk populations.

Treatment typically involves the use of antibiotics, which can be effective if administered early in the infection. Monitoring and supportive care may also be required, especially for severe cases.
